Output eb103426eae0542ed8d6189586d9e4362fd84fd91710787addcd799a0d0bcd83:0

value
42540
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96bf1bb44e0fcf9c3e2d4d49970f9b5aff1f794d OP_EQUALVERIFY OP_CHECKSIG
address
1Ek5JCyaZgZRY57MAZqg2WsMyLg4Ks1oPo
transaction
eb103426eae0542ed8d6189586d9e4362fd84fd91710787addcd799a0d0bcd83
spent
true